Christie’s announces first exclusive online sale of selected items from the Collection of Elizabeth Taylor from December 3-17, 2011

Christie’s, the world’s leading auction house that has been in the forefront of adopting modern technology for their sales, by introducing online bidding at its auctions worldwide since 2006, has again set another precedent by announcing its first exclusively online sale of selected items from the collection of the internationally renowned Hollywood celebrity, fashion icon, successful businesswoman and humanitarian, Dame Elizabeth Taylor, to be held between December 3 and December 17, 2011,and running concurrently with the exhibition and live auctions of the other items in the collection, taking place during the same period, at the Christie’s flagship Rockefeller Plaza location at New York.  Out of over 2,000 items in her collection, recognized as one of the greatest private collections ever assembled, over 950 items have been selected for this  two-week long, exclusive online sale, and for easy navigation will be offered under four categories – Fine Jewelry, Fashion & Accessories, Costume Jewelry, and Decorative Arts & Memorabilia.

Over 500 pieces of fine and costume jewelry have been hand-selected for the online sale that includes exceptional Art Deco jewelry and an array of signed jewels by Cartier, Chanel, Christian Dior, Ruser and others. Dame Elizabeth Taylor’s vast collection of jewelry, appropriately dubbed the “Crown Jewels of Hollywood” reflects the legendary actress’ lifelong love affair with jewelry in all its forms, from her most iconic jewels including diamonds, gemstones, historic jewels and one-of-a-kind creations to her many cherished everyday adornments of designer and costume earrings, bracelets, necklaces, rings and brooches. Starting estimates for her fine and costume jewelry range from as low as $100 for a pair of Chanel ear clips with the designer’s signature ”CC” to as high as $10,000 for a diamond and 18k white-gold necklace set with 126 circular-cut diamonds. The online Fashion & Accessories category consists of more than 400 pieces, that includes designer clothing from Chanel, Dior and Halston to Valentino, Yves Saint Laurent and others; designer handbags including 22 spectacular bags by Dior and Valentino and a range of luxury accessories by Cartier, Louboutin, Fendi,Gucci, Louis Vuitton and Prada.

The two-week online sale complements four days of back-to-back live auctions of the Collection of Elizabeth Taylor that begins on December 13 with the Special Evening Sale of Elizabeth Taylor’s Legendary Jewels, consisting of 80 of her most iconic jewels, and continues until December 16, with additional auctions of fine jewelry, and Haute Couture on December 14, Fashion and Accessories on December 15, and Fine and Decorative Art & Film Memorabilia, including costumes on December 16. Impressionist and Modern Art from her collection are due to be auctioned in London in February 2012.

The global three-month tour of the collection highlights that has so far covered  Moscow, London, Los Angeles, Dubai, Geneva and Paris, had been a tremendous success, with thousands of people genuinely moved by the legacy of Elizabeth Taylor, and eager to be part of the culminating events taking  place in New York , from December 3 – 16, 2011.  It was in view of this, that Christie’s had taken the innovative step of adding the special online-only component, to complement the live auctions, to enable Elizabeth Taylor’s legions of fans, as well as collectors worldwide, to participate in the auctions, no matter where they lived.

Christie’s has offered prospective buyers a sneak peek at a selection of highlights from the online-only sale, beginning November 14, 2011, as part of a special arrangement with luxury fashion retailer, Moda Operandi, at their website, www.shop.modaoperandi.com/ElizabethTaylor . However, as from November 18, 2011, the full complement of online-only lots is available for viewing at the Christie’s website at www.christies.com/etonlineonly.

Beginning December 3, prospective bidders will be able to register online, and place bids for the lots of their choice in a timed auction, that will run concurrent with the public exhibition and live auctions of “The Collection of Elizabeth Taylor” taking place at Christie’s New York, from December 3 to 16, 2011.

 Michael O‟Neal, Senior Vice President and Director of Digital Media at Christie’s, said, “We are honored to launch our first online-only sale with Elizabeth Taylor’s stunning collection, which has inspired such international interest since we first announced the sales in May. Through the innovation and commitment of our sale team here at Christie’s, we are delighted to expand on our many successful years of providing real-time online bidding in our live auctions, to now launch this additional online-only platform that will help us serve an even broader global audience of collectors and fans.”
